Brands such as MakeAMom are pioneering at-home insemination kits that bring medical-grade technology out of hospitals and into the privacy (and comfort) of people’s homes. Whether dealing with challenges like low motility sperm or sensitivities like vaginismus, these kits offer tailored options: the CryoBaby for frozen sperm, the Impregnator for low motility, and the BabyMaker for sensitive users.
